Dell Technologies Inc vs GXO Logistics Inc — how do they compare? Dell Technologies Inc trades at $451.89 (market cap $295.64B), while GXO Logistics Inc trades at $50.74 (market cap $5.71B). The key difference: Dell Technologies Inc is far larger — about 51.8× GXO Logistics Inc's market cap, and Dell Technologies Inc pays a 0.55% dividend while GXO Logistics Inc pays none. Dell Technologies Inc

Dell Technologies (DELL) trades at $426.9, down 1.87% on the day, but remains in a bullish technical trend with strong fundamental momentum. The stock has consistently beaten earnings estimates in recent quarters, with Q1 2026 EPS of $4.86 significantly exceeding the $2.96 forecast. Revenue for 2025 reached $95.57 billion, with a net income margin improving to 4.8%. Analyst sentiment is overwhelmingly positive, with a consensus price target of $487.06, suggesting substantial upside from current levels.

The outlook for DELL is favorable, driven by its position in AI infrastructure and partnerships with leaders like Nvidia. Key opportunities include projected revenue growth to $134 billion in 2026 and expanding profitability. Risks involve competitive pressures in the PC market, memory chip supply constraints, and macroeconomic sensitivity. The stock presents a compelling growth story, but investors should weigh execution risks against the strong analyst conviction.

GXO Logistics Inc

GXO Logistics trades at $48.99, down 3.2% today, with a bearish technical outlook despite strong analyst support. The company shows solid revenue growth with Q1 2026 earnings beating expectations at $0.50 per share versus $0.37 expected. Recent partnerships with major retailers and expansion in Europe highlight business momentum, though thin profit margins and competitive pressures from Amazon pose challenges.

Wall Street remains bullish with 16 buy ratings and a $69.33 price target suggesting 41% upside. However, technical indicators signal near-term weakness, and the stock faces execution risks in maintaining growth against industry competition. The upcoming Q2 earnings on August 5 will be critical for validating the positive fundamental trajectory.

About GXO Logistics Inc

GXO is the world's largest pure-play contract logistics provider. It offers cutting-edge supply chain solutions, including automated warehousing and fulfillment, for global blue-chip companies.
